pinpoint全链路监控如何实现跨地域数据聚合?

在当今数字化时代,随着企业业务的不断扩展,跨地域的数据处理和监控已经成为一项至关重要的任务。如何实现跨地域数据聚合,确保数据的一致性和实时性,成为了许多企业面临的一大挑战。本文将围绕“pinpoint全链路监控如何实现跨地域数据聚合”这一主题,深入探讨其实现方法。

一、引言

随着云计算、大数据等技术的飞速发展,越来越多的企业开始采用分布式架构,实现跨地域的数据处理和监控。然而,在跨地域环境下,如何实现数据聚合,确保监控的准确性和实时性,成为了企业关注的焦点。本文将从以下几个方面探讨pinpoint全链路监控在跨地域数据聚合方面的实现方法。

二、pinpoint全链路监控概述

pinpoint是一款基于Java的全链路监控工具,它能够实时监控应用性能,帮助开发者快速定位问题。pinpoint通过采集应用性能数据,如CPU、内存、数据库、网络等,实现对应用全链路的监控。

三、跨地域数据聚合的挑战

  1. 网络延迟:跨地域数据传输过程中,网络延迟可能导致数据采集不及时,影响监控的准确性。
  2. 数据一致性:不同地域的数据采集设备可能存在差异,导致数据格式不统一,影响数据聚合。
  3. 数据安全:跨地域数据传输过程中,数据安全问题不容忽视。

四、pinpoint全链路监控实现跨地域数据聚合的方法

  1. 分布式数据采集:pinpoint支持分布式数据采集,可确保不同地域的数据采集设备同步采集数据,提高数据采集的实时性。
  2. 统一数据格式:pinpoint采用统一的数据格式,确保不同地域的数据采集设备采集到的数据格式一致,便于数据聚合。
  3. 数据加密传输:pinpoint支持数据加密传输,确保跨地域数据传输过程中的数据安全。

五、案例分析

某大型互联网公司,业务遍布全国,采用pinpoint全链路监控实现跨地域数据聚合。通过以下措施,成功解决了跨地域数据聚合的挑战:

  1. 分布式部署:在各个地域部署pinpoint采集器,实现分布式数据采集。
  2. 统一数据格式:采用pinpoint统一的数据格式,确保不同地域的数据采集设备采集到的数据格式一致。
  3. 数据加密传输:启用数据加密传输,确保跨地域数据传输过程中的数据安全。

通过以上措施,该公司成功实现了跨地域数据聚合,提高了监控的准确性和实时性。

六、总结

pinpoint全链路监控在实现跨地域数据聚合方面具有显著优势。通过分布式数据采集、统一数据格式和数据加密传输等措施,pinpoint能够有效解决跨地域数据聚合的挑战,为企业提供可靠的全链路监控服务。随着企业业务的不断发展,pinpoint全链路监控在跨地域数据聚合方面的应用将越来越广泛。

猜你喜欢:应用性能管理